Capcom details E3 2015 lineup

Mega Man Legacy Collection announced

Posted on

Capcom has announced details for its upcoming title lineup and confirmed its roster of playable titles to be shown at the 2015 Electronic Entertainment Expo (E3) in Los Angeles next week.

First up is a brand new game - Mega Man Legacy Collection includes faithful reproductions of the original six Mega Man games along with a new Challenge Mode and a Museum collection of art assets. This digital collection will be available across North America and Europe this summer for PlayStation 4, Xbox One, and PC, followed by a winter release on Nintendo 3DS.

In addition to playable demos for Mega Man Legacy Collection, Resident Evil 0, and Devil May Cry 4 Special Edition, E3 will be the first major event appearance for Street Fighter V.

Capcom’s full roster of titles can be found on display at its booth #2423 in the South Hall of the LA Convention Center.

E3 2015 takes place June 16 - 18.
